International Value Education Olympiad 2022

 

Middle school student Raghav Krishna Seshadri Sumanth took home the second place trophy at the International Value Education Olympiad 2022, which was sponsored by the Ministry of Environment, Forests, and Climate Change of the Central Government of India and held at the Govardhan Eco Village (GEV) in Punjabi Bagh, New Delhi, as part of the United Nations Environment Program's (UNEP) Faith for Earth initiative in India. 252,000 students from India and other Indian students from 20 other countries participated in this tournament focus of the competition was on six values (Altruism, Trustworthiness, Equity, Justice, Integrity, and Honesty). Raghav is the first individual from outside of India to have won in both categories, taking home second place in the Middle School (grades 5-8) division. Divya Datt, a program manager at UNEP, and His Excellency Sri Bhupendra Yadav, the Union Cabinet Minister for Environment, Forests, and Climate Change, India, respectively, presented Raghav with a diploma and reward during the gala felicitation ceremony on January 29, 2023, in New Delhi. The Young Philanthropist donated the prize money, Rs. 15000/- to ISKCON.
